I don't take Dr Fetus or Epic Fetus these days. They don't have any interesting synergies, if you've beaten the game with them once then you've seen pretty much everything they have to offer. Tear effects on the other hand have all sorts of weird quirks and interactions that can still surprise me even after 400+ hours with the game.

Some combos with interesting effects:
  • Loki's Horns + Mom's Eye = Tears always shoot in all four directions
  • Muligan/Guppy + Technology 2 = Insane number of flies spawned
  • Cupid's Arrow/The parasite + My reflection = Tears pass through enemies then return, hitting them twice
  • Scapular + Nun's Habit = Infinite spacebar item usage. (Can be used to get almost any item if you have the D6 and enough patience. Add in the IV bag and the D20 for even more items)
  • x10 Luck Up (pill) + Tough love = Always fire teeth (Add ipecac for exploding teeth)
  • Technology + Wiggle Worm = Crazy laser
  • x5+ Sacred heart = Tears fire backwards (A little hard to set up but it is possible without cheating. It involves using the D20 to get a bunch of items from chest inside a curse room, then rerolling them for devil/angel room items. if you pick up everything else in the pool eventually Sacred Heart will be the only thing that spawns and you can start getting duplicates.)
  • Bloody Penny (trinket) + IV bag/Blood bank = Infinite money
  • Scapular + Cursed Skull (trinket) = Really annoying immortality
Some other interesting tricks:
  • If you take the portable slot machine or a wheel of fortune card into a room, play until a black fly spawns, and then leave without killing it, it will refresh that room causing all enemies to respawn. Doing this on a boss room can let you stack up upgrades or get an early lvl 4 Cube of Meat.
  • If you take the portable slot machine or a wheel of fortune card into a super secret room that contains an eternal heart then any red heart drops you would normally get via gambling will instead become eternal hearts. You can use this to quickly reach 12 red heart containers.
  • Red heart containers can stack past 12, however only the ones on screen can be filled. The excess ones are only counted if you use them in a deal with the devil or trade them for soul hearts using guppy's paw.
  • If you place a bomb and then leave the room before it explodes when you re-enter the room it's blast radius will have increased from 2 squares to 3.
  • In order to get an angel room or fight The Fallen you need to have already seen a devil room at some point in your run. However the stat that tracks this does not reset between games. If you play another run immediately without closing the game window then you will have the option to get angel rooms/the fallen right from the start.
  • Don't take mutant spider or inner eye if you have Mom's Knife/Technology/Ipecac. Mutant spider halves your damage in exchange for giving you 4 shots at a time. Assuming you hit with at least 2 tears this is still normally a damage up. However for items that only count as a single tear you don't get the benefit of the other 3 shots, meaning it simply halves your damage with no benefit. The only exception is if you have brimstone, then it will multiply your damage by 4 but also your charge time.
